Salvamont Arges on Monday issued a warning that there is a moderate risk of avalanches at over 1,800m elevations, and in the Balea Lac-Cota 2000 Transfagarasan sector snow gets 137cm deep, agerpres reports.
"At this moment, the snow layer measures 137 centimeters in the Balea Lac-Cota 2000 Transfagarasan sector. Temperatures at the summit will remain between -2 up to +12 degrees Celsius, which will moisten the frozen layer at night. The reported avalanche danger is 2, moderate risk, at elevations of above 1,800m; below, snow cover is discontinuous. Moderate risk does not mean the absence of avalanche risk! Even at 1,800-1,900m people can be caught by avalanches coming from higher elevations; in addition, not all wet slabs at lower elevations can be quantified," according to Salvamont Arges.
